# flac2pod
|
||||
Converts your existing FLAC library to be played on an iPod Classic.
|
||||
|
||||
This script makes use of ffmpeg to convert your existing FLAC music library to AAC-256 or MP3-320 for easy iPod Classic use. It also takes advantage of "rg2sc" (https://github.com/rwinkhart/rg2sc) to convert any existing ReplayGain tags to Apple SoundCheck tags that are compatible with Apple products.
|
||||
This script makes use of ffmpeg to convert your existing FLAC music library to AAC-256 for easy iPod Classic use. It can also bake your existing ReplayGain data into the output files.
|
||||
SoundCheck support was removed due to this feature being very finicky on iPods. If you would like to add SoundCheck data to your output files, omit the --bake option and then use https://github.com/rwinkhart/rg2sc on your output files.
